Title:
FIRING JIG AND PROCESS FOR PRODUCING FIRING JIG

Abstract:
The present invention addresses the problem of providing a firing jig which includes a base part with high thermal impact resistance and has improved adhesion between the base part and a film part and in which the film part is inhibited from peeling from the base part. In order to solve such problem, the firing jig (1) according to an embodiment comprises a base part (21), a film part (22) composed of two or more layers, and a boundary part (23). The base part (21) has a placement surface (21a) over which a work to be fired (30) is to be placed, and comprises at least silicon. The film part (22) composed of two or more layers covers the placement surface (21a) of the base part (21) and comprises an oxide-based ceramic. The boundary part (23) has been formed between the base part (21) and the film part (22) and comprises a composite oxide containing silicon.
